DIGGINS, J., January 13, 1970.
There is before the court a petition to suppress evidence under the following circumstances:
Defendant, while in Sears Roebuck store in this county, was observed by the store security force acting suspiciously with relation to shoplifting. After surveillance and sufficient provocation, defendant was apprehended and taken to the office of the security head and there asked to empty his pockets. He did so, disclosing several items...
